Ricciardo: Second win as good as the first
style="margin: 0px; font-family: Times;"> HUNGARORING, 27th July 2014 (F1Plus / Katie Grimmett) - Daniel Ricciardo was the winner of a thrilling Hungarian Grand Prix at the Hungaroring this weekend, bringing to an end Mercedes’ run of dominance. The British-based outfit had won every Grand Prix since Canada in June.
